Page 2: 10 Reasons You Need To Start Your Migration Today

❿ THE XP SUPPORT DEADLINE IS CLOSER

THAN YOU THINK

Support for Windows XP expires on April 8, 2014– that’s less than 19 months from now. Gartner reports that the average Windows 7 migration takes

between 12-18 months.

You cannot delay your Windows 7 migration any longer without risking a support lapse.

Lost support means no

security updates, hotfix

patches, design

updates, or online

technical content

updates.

Page 3: 10 Reasons You Need To Start Your Migration Today

❾ XP ISN’T THE ONLY THING YOU’RE LOSING

In addition to XP, come April 2014 Microsoft will also cut support for a host of business-critical applications including: Internet Explorer 6 and 7

Exchange 2003

Office 2003

SQL Server 2003

SharePoint Portal Server 2003

Many others…

Page 4: 10 Reasons You Need To Start Your Migration Today

❽ DID WE MENTION EXCHANGE?

Microsoft will also be pulling the plug on Exchange 2003 in 2014. Failing to upgrade to Exchange 2010 presents functionality issues--

while it is possible to run Outlook 2010 with Exchange 2003, it’s not optimal (especially if you rely on calendaring and scheduling).

While compromised functionality is not ideal, you can’t afford the risks associated with an unsupported and unpatched Exchange Server.

Your Exchange upgrade should

be considered part of your

Windows 7 upgrade–

doing both projects in tandem

improves efficiency, and in

order to migrate both in time you need to be on your way.

Page 5: 10 Reasons You Need To Start Your Migration Today

❼ SUPPORT IS ENDING FOR YOUR OTHER

BUSINESS-CRITICAL APPLICATIONS

Many independent software vendors (ISVs) have or will soon stop supporting Windows XP versions of their software. Independent vendors want to support as few application versions

as possible, so they are already phasing out XP. They also want you to pay money to upgrade to new (and improved) product editions, so this is their way of forcing your hand.

This will impact new application versions and service pack releases.

If you rely on ISVs for daily operations, you

will have to upgrade to Windows 7 to retain

functionality and support.

Page 6: 10 Reasons You Need To Start Your Migration Today

❻ DON’T FORGET YOUR CUSTOM APPLICATIONS

Custom applications relying on a Microsoft application that isn’t supported in Windows 7 will need to be addressed. Evaluate your custom applications and identify what each

application consists of (on the front and back end).

If you are using a custom application that relies on Internet Explorer 6 or 7 or SQL Server 2003, for example, you will have to upgrade to the newest application versions and

test for functionality (or if possible

an off the shelf solution).

Page 7: 10 Reasons You Need To Start Your Migration Today

❺ HARDWARE WILL BE IMPACTED

Many PC OEMs (Original Equipment Manufacturers) have or will stop developing drivers for XP on new machines. Failing to upgrade to Windows 7 will stifle hardware improvements

and hardware innovation.

Even if you can get XP installed on a

new desktop you may have issues

with the video, USB drives, audio, etc.

- Intel has already announced they will not

be supporting Windows XP for new

chipsets and eliminating BIOS from designs.

Page 8: 10 Reasons You Need To Start Your Migration Today

❹ COMPLIANCE FAILURES!

Failing to Migrate to Windows 7 before April 2014 will leave you unsupported, unpatched, and out of compliance. PCI, SOX, HIPAA and GLBA auditors require up-to-date patching for

compliance.

Non-compliance can carry very steep penalties

- Costly penalties of up to $1 million for SOX non-compliance

- Up to $100,00 0 per month and expensive transaction fees for PCI non-compliance

If you’re not already on the way, you’re at risk.

Page 9: 10 Reasons You Need To Start Your Migration Today

❸ ANTI-VIRUS IS NOT ENOUGH

If you fail to upgrade to Windows 7 before the end of support, anti-virus WILL NOT be enough to keep your organization safe. Think of anti-virus as your IT department’s motion detector–

patching is your IT department’s locks and alarm.

CONSIDER THIS: 90% of security breaches

are the result of a software vulnerability

that is caused by a missing patch that

the IT department knows about,

according to a study done by the FBI

and Carnegie Mellon
